Immune-Specific Diagnostic Test for Endometriosis
The idea is to develop a non-invasive diagnostic test for endometriosis that utilizes menstrual fluid analysis to detect biomarkers associated with the disease. This innovative approach could significantly change how endometriosis is diagnosed, moving away from invasive surgical methods to a simpler, outpatient test. By focusing on the immune response and cytokines found in menstrual fluid, this test could provide faster, more accurate diagnoses. The target audience includes healthcare providers and women experiencing symptoms of endometriosis who seek timely and less invasive diagnostic options. This aligns with existing research efforts that emphasize the potential of menstrual fluid as a diagnostic tool, highlighting the growing interest in non-invasive medical tests.
Cytokine Monitoring App for Endometriosis Care
This business idea proposes the development of a mobile application designed to help women with endometriosis monitor their symptoms and track inflammatory markers related to the disease. The app could incorporate features for symptom tracking, integration with lab results for cytokine levels, and educational resources about managing endometriosis. Users could share their data with healthcare providers to facilitate more personalized treatment plans. This tool would target women with endometriosis seeking better management of their condition and clearer communication with their healthcare teams. By leveraging technology to provide insights into their health, patients could take a more active role in their care.
